This beer pours a deep amber to brown, like oversteeped black tea. The aroma has some earthy English hops, woodsy notes, and black tea. The flavor is sweet malt upfront, with notes of bran muffin, and fruit cake, with woodsy, musty hops. The mouthfeel is a bit flabby, with loose carbonation. Overall, it's a bit of a throwback, and bit of a brew pub exmphasis on the rub beer, but I actually quite enjoy it.
